Weak gauge PDEs and AKSZ-like constructions

Аннотация:
AKSZ construction is a powerful tool for studying and classifying topological field theories which involves the language of graded geometry. The generalisation of the non-Lagrangian version of AKSZ sigma-models to generic local gauge theories is known under the name of gauge PDEs. Gauge PDEs are supergeometrical objects that encode the BV description of local non-Lagrangian gauge theories. Just like AKSZ sigma-models, gPDEs behave well when restricted to submanifolds, which makes them useful in the study of gauge theories on manifolds with boundaries. However, gPDEs are infinite-dimensional unless the underlying system is a PDE of finite type or a topological theory. Weak gauge PDE is a finite-dimensional analogue of a gPDE in which the BRST-differential $Q$ is nilpotent modulo certain integrable $Q$-invariant distribution. These finite-dimensional objects can be considered as a far-reaching generalisation of the AKSZ construction.
